John Dowland, “…whose heavenly touch upon the lute doth ravish human sense” was a superb Elizabethan lutenist, singer and composer. His recognition and popularity throughout Europe was enormous.

 

Dowland’s First Booke of Songs, published in 1597, was an instant success and was reprinted at least four times. His beautiful love songs were the “hit” tunes of his day. Dowland’s ability to take sensitive poetry and weave it together with elegant melodies and refined counterpoint leaves today’s audiences completely mesmerized.
